{"id":297,"date":"2026-05-16T06:04:56","date_gmt":"2026-05-15T21:04:56","guid":{"rendered":"https:\/\/hi-japan.com\/en\/under-value\/"},"modified":"2026-05-16T06:29:21","modified_gmt":"2026-05-15T21:29:21","slug":"under-value","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/hi-japan.com\/en\/under-value\/","title":{"rendered":"Why Undervaluation is Detected at Customs \u2013 Essential Knowledge to Avoid Tax Evasion"},"content":{"rendered":"\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">When importing goods from overseas, you need to be careful about the tax evasion practice known as &#8220;undervaluation&#8221;!<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">This refers to declaring a lower price than the actual value when clearing customs.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">For example, it is a situation where you actually purchased a product for $100, but you declare to customs that you bought it for $20.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">If the tariff rate were 10%, you would normally have to pay $10 (10% of $100). However, by declaring $20, you only pay $2 (10% of $20), meaning you are evading taxes on the $8 difference.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Even if you do not intentionally write a lower amount, you may end up committing undervaluation without realizing it.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">For instance, even for novelty items (items received as free gifts), the rule is to declare the &#8220;inherent value of the product.&#8221; Therefore, not declaring it just because it was free is considered unacceptable.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">In fact, unintentional undervaluation happens much more frequently than deliberate cases. Therefore, in this article, we would like to share essential knowledge to help you avoid tax evasion!<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">3 Causes of Unintentional Undervaluation<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full\"><a href=\"https:\/\/hi-japan.com\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2022\/03\/under-value-2.jpeg\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/hi-japan.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2022\/03\/under-value-2.jpeg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-15576\"\/><\/a><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Stating an amount lower than the actual product price is probably the most common case of undervaluation.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The customs declaration form you receive when taking an international flight is the easiest example to imagine.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">You often see television programs where people try to leave customs without declaring items, only to have things like cigarettes confiscated!<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">However, aside from that, there are three types of undervaluation that are difficult to notice on your own.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Failure to Declare Minor Materials<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">When importing for personal use, it is usually not a major issue as some countries apply a simple customs duty calculation, such as taxing only a percentage of the product price.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">However, in the case of commercial imports, it becomes more complex because duties are often calculated based on the &#8220;product price + shipping + insurance (if used) + other expenses.&#8221;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Many people might wonder, &#8220;Are customs duties applied to shipping and insurance too?&#8221; However, this is actually a standard legal rule in many countries.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The main issue lies in the &#8220;other expenses&#8221; part, which primarily refers to &#8220;materials.&#8221;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">For example, suppose materials are more expensive overseas, so you purchase $5 worth of fabric and a $1 cardboard box domestically and provide them to a foreign manufacturer free of charge to produce your goods.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Then, what happens when you import the finished $10 product (including shipping costs) back into your country?<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">If the materials that should have been purchased in the manufacturing country are provided for free, that naturally reflects in the product price!<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">In that case, the correct price should not be $10, but rather $16, which includes the cost of the fabric and the cardboard box.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Therefore, in this scenario, you must pay duties based on the &#8220;customs value&#8221; of $16 upon import, rather than the actual price of $10.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Adjusting the Invoice<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">After successfully clearing customs and opening the delivered goods, you may encounter problems such as &#8220;it was a completely different product,&#8221; &#8220;it was broken,&#8221; or &#8220;the quantity was short.&#8221;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">As a result, during the next import, it is easy for a situation to arise where the supplier says, &#8220;The products are actually worth $1,000, but since $200 worth of items were broken last time, we will discount it to $800 this time.&#8221;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">However, this also takes the form of undervaluation. Even if you are being compensated for broken products, you must still declare the correct value properly.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">If the response is to refund the product price, make sure to negotiate with the manufacturer to see if they can compensate you for the &#8220;customs duties, consumption taxes, and shipping costs&#8221; as well!<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Goodwill of the Exporter<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">There may be times when an exporter creates an invoice with a lower amount out of goodwill, such as when buying from a close friend or when they want to maintain ongoing business with you.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">To be honest, in such cases, the undervaluation might rarely be discovered during customs clearance.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">However, from the perspective of customs, this is no different from intentionally declaring an undervalued amount yourself, and it can result in severe penalties later on.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Make a conscious effort to build a business model that remains profitable even when customs duties are properly paid!<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Why Undervaluation is Detected<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full\"><a href=\"https:\/\/hi-japan.com\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2022\/03\/under-value-3.jpeg\"><img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/hi-japan.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2022\/03\/under-value-3.jpeg\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-15577\"\/><\/a><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">So, how exactly does customs discover that an item has been undervalued?<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">There are two possibilities for this.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">The System Detects Anomalies During Import Clearance<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Customs authorities in many countries use advanced electronic systems for customs clearance.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">These systems store all past customs records, forming what is known as big data!<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">This allows the system to instantly determine the approximate market price based on the country of origin, product category, and other factors.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Therefore, if a product that normally costs around $10 is priced suspiciously low at $1, or abnormally high at $100, the system detects an anomaly and alerts customs officials to &#8220;inspect this package strictly.&#8221;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">In our experience, systems generally classify shipments into different risk levels (let&#8217;s call them A, B, and C). If level A is triggered, the import permit is issued immediately. If level B is triggered, a customs official checks the invoice. If level C is triggered, the package undergoes a physical unboxing inspection.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Mistakes Discovered During Post-Clearance Audits<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Just like standard tax audits, there are also customs audits.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">These audits typically occur once every few years to check for any discrepancies in import permits, invoices, and payment records.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">If the audit reveals that the declared amount was lower than the actual amount, it is considered undervaluation. You will then be required to pay additional penalty taxes or heavy penalty taxes, along with the shortfall in customs duties and consumption taxes.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">When you receive a notification for a customs audit, you usually get a grace period before the inspection. It is highly recommended to review your records again before the audit, and if you find any mistakes, file an &#8220;amended declaration&#8221; in advance!<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">If the errors are discovered during the audit, you will have to pay additional taxes. However, if you file an amended declaration beforehand, you can often avoid these penalty-like taxes.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Our Services Related to This Article<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><a href=\"https:\/\/hi-japan.com\/en\/import-export-support\/\">Import and Export Support \u2013 Research, Arrangement, and Procedural Agency Services for Transportation Between Japan and Hawaii (USA)<\/a><\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Discover the three hidden causes of unintentional undervaluation and learn how customs detects tax evasion to ensure smooth import processes.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"author":1,"featured_media":296,"comment_status":"closed","ping_status":"","sticky":false,"template":"","format":"standard","meta":{"emanon_ad_label_edit":"initial","emanon_featured_entry":"","emanon_hide_featured_image":"","emanon_disabled_overlay":"","emanon_hide_title":"","emanon_hide_sidebar":"","emanon_hide_breadcrumb":"","emanon_hide_toc":"","emanon_hide_sns":"","emanon_hide_follow":"","emanon_hide_author_card":"","emanon_hide_entry_tag":"","emanon_hide_pre_nex":"","emanon_hide_related_post":"","emanon_hide_ad":"","emanon_disabled_background_color":"","emanon_hide_floating_hamburger_menu":"","emanon_hide_footer_section":"","emanon_hide_fixed_footer_menu":"","get_emanon_reviewer_name":[],"emanon_cta_id":"","emanon_cta_floating_id":"","emanon_cta_newsletter_id":"","emanon_noindex":"","emanon_nofollow":"","emanon_meta_description":"","footnotes":""},"categories":[3],"tags":[],"class_list":["post-297","post","type-post","status-publish","format-standard","has-post-thumbnail","hentry","category-import-export-support"],"yoast_head":"<!-- This site is optimized with the Yoast SEO plugin v27.8 - https:\/\/yoast.com\/product\/yoast-seo-wordpress\/ -->\n<title>Why Undervaluation is Detected at Customs \u2013 Essential Knowledge to Avoid Tax Evasion - HiJapan | Japan-Hawaii Business Expansion, Global eCommerce &amp; Trade Support<\/title>\n<meta name=\"description\" content=\"Looking for info on undervaluation?
